Use normal position tapes.
High position and metal position tapes can be used, but the unit 
will not be able to record or erase them correctly.
Preparation:
1.  Wind up the leader tape so recording can begin immediately.
2.  Press [TAPE w q] and then [g, STOP].
1
  Press deck 2 [OPEN ;] on the main unit and 
insert the cassette to be recorded. 
(
 page 24)
 
The tape direction is automatically set to F q.
2
  Press and hold [PLAY MODE] to select the 
reverse mode.
v
One side only records.
/
, $
Both sides record (forward   reverse)
While recording, if a track is cut off in the middle 
at the end of the front side, it is re-recorded from 
the beginning on the reverse side.
At the end of the reverse side, recording stops 
and the current track will be interrupted.
 
•  “$” automatically changes to “ /” when you start 
recording.
3
  Select the source to be recorded.
Radio
Tune to the required station. (
 The radio, page 23 )
Disc(s)
 
Insert the disc(s) you want to record.
 
Press [DVD/CD q] and then [g, STOP]
  • 
Recording specific disc(s) or tracks
 
Program the tracks (
 Program play, page 14)
Tape 
 
Press [TAPE w q] and then [g,STOP]
 
Press deck 1 [; OPEN] on the main unit and 
insert the cassette you want to record.
Music 
Port
➡ 
Using the Music Port, page 31 
4
  Press [*, RECORD] on the main unit to start 
recording.
To stop recording
Press [g, STOP]
If the tape finishes before the disc
The disc continues playing. Press [g, STOP] to stop it.
Recording 
1
  Press [TAPE w q] and then [g, STOP].
2
  Eject the tape (if any) from deck 1.
3
  Insert the recorded tape into deck 2. 
4
  Press and hold [PLAY MODE] to select the 
reverse mode.
5
  Press [*, RECORD] on the main unit.
Erasing recordings
Erasure prevention
Use a screwdriver or similar object to break out the tab.
To record on the tape again, cover the hole with adhesive tape.
Side A
Tab for side B Tab for side A
Adhesive tape
Note
Multi-channel sources are automatically down-mixed to 2 
channels during recording.
The volume, sound field and quality have no effect on 
recording.
You cannot open deck 1 while recording.
You cannot fast-forward or rewind one deck while recording 
with the other.
